Barber Scissors: A Guide to Selecting the Right Pair

Barber scissors are a crucial device in the collection of every barber and hair stylist. While the terms "scissors" and "shears" are usually made use of mutually, barber scissors are usually much shorter and designed for even more thorough and specific cutting job. With a wide range of designs, dimensions, and layouts readily available, selecting the ideal pair of barber scissors can be overwhelming. This guide will certainly stroll you with the different types of barber scissors, how to pick the appropriate set for your requirements, and suggestions on maintaining them to make certain long life and efficiency.

1. Different Types of Barber Scissors and Their Features
Barber scissors are available in different types, each made for certain functions. Recognizing these types will aid you make a notified decision when purchasing:

Accuracy Trimming Scissors: These scissors are typically 4.5 to 5.5 inches long and are designed for accuracy work, such as cutting around the ears, describing hairs, and creating tidy lines.
Long-Blade Scissors: Normally 6 to 7 inches, these scissors are optimal for cutting huge sections of hair, scissor-over-comb strategies, and layering. The longer blade enables smoother cuts and decreases the time needed for certain designs.
Curved Scissors: Featuring a rounded blade, these are ideal for developing spherical shapes, such as edge or layered bobs. They are likewise useful for cutting beards and mustaches.
Thinning Scissors: Likewise known as thinning shears, these have one serrated blade and one straight blade. They are utilized to get rid of bulk, mix layers, and produce appearance without changing the size of the hair.
2. Choosing the Right Barber Scissors for Your Design
When selecting barber scissors, take into consideration the following factors:

Blade Size: The length of the blade influences precision and control. Shorter blades appropriate for detail work and little hands, while longer blades are much better for larger areas and quicker cuts.
Handle Layout: Handle style is essential for convenience and performance. Offset deals with are ergonomically made to decrease thumb motion and finger fatigue, while crane deals with permit a more all-natural hand placement, reducing stress.
Blade Kind: The type of blade effects the cut's top quality and level of smoothness. Convex blades are the sharpest and offer a tidy cut, while diagonal edges provide even more control and are much better for cutting cuts.
Material High quality: High-quality scissors are made from stainless steel or cobalt alloys, making sure resilience, sharpness, and resistance to rust. Japanese stainless-steel is very concerned for its stamina and accuracy.
3. Correct Treatment and Upkeep for Barber Scissors
Maintaining your barber scissors is important to guarantee their longevity and effectiveness. Right here's exactly how you can maintain them in leading problem:

Normal Cleansing: After each usage, tidy the scissors with a soft towel to get rid of hair and dampness. Avoid using water, as it can cause rusting. Sanitize them on a regular basis to stop the spread of microorganisms.
Lubrication: Use a couple of declines of scissor oil to the pivot screw consistently. This aids keep a smooth reducing activity and lowers damage.
Sharpening: Get your barber scissors expertly sharpened every 3 to 6 months, depending on usage. Sharp blades ensure a tidy cut and protect against hair from being drawn or harmed.
Storage space: Store your scissors in a protective case or pouch when not being used. This protects against accidental declines or call with various other tools that could damage the blades.
